ASUU JOINS NLC NATIONWIDE STRIKE

The NLC has declared an indefinite strike action beginning from Monday, 3rd June, 2024, as a result of the failure of Government to conclude the renegotiation of minimum wage for Nigerian workers and reversal of hike in electricity tariff. FG MEETING WITH NLC,TUC ENDS IN DEADLOCK, INSISTS ON INDEFINITE STRIKE

The Organised Labour comprising the Nigeria Labour Congress (NLC) and the Trade Union Congress (TUC), have insisted on proceeding with the indefinite strike action scheduled to commence on Monday, 3rd June, 2024. Minimum Wage: ASUU vows to participate in nationwide strike

Members of the Academic Staff Union of Universities, ASUU, will participate in the nationwide strike called by the Nigeria Labour Congress, NLC. However, another rival academic staff union in the university system, the Congress of University Academics, CONUA, is yet to take any position on the matter.
